Frequently asked questions
Which needle plus stitch work best?
Sew using a stretch or jersey needle in size 80, moving up to 90 across several layers at a hood or waistband. An overlocker or elastic stitch keeps seams flexible; neaten the edges, since the loops inside otherwise fray.
Is this fabric tested regarding harmful substances?
Yes, this French terry is certified according to Oeko-Tex, meaning it has been tested regarding harmful substances. Especially in children's clothing, or anything worn against skin, that certification feels reassuring while sewing as well as gifting.
How economical is the 150 cm fabric width?
At 150 cm this fabric runs wider than many cottons. Larger pattern pieces such as backs, fronts or hoods fit side by side, lowering consumption per garment, so even adult sizes can be cut economically.
How heavy is this fabric at 245 gsm?
At 245 gsm this French terry sits in the middle: opaque enough for dresses or trousers, yet distinctly lighter than a winter sweat. It drapes softly while holding shape, suiting almost every sweat pattern.
